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Bare Lane to Portway Park & Ride start from as little as £29.90

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Bare Lane to Portway Park & Ride start from £99.10 one way, or £141.70 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Bare Lane to Portway Park & Ride are available for £102.10 one way, or £204.20 return

Everything you need to know about Bare Lane Station

Discovering Bare Lane Train Station

Nestled in the quaint suburb of Morecambe in Lancashire, Bare Lane train station serves as a small yet significant point of connectivity for locals and travelers alike. It offers a slice of convenience for commuters seeking efficient rail travel, while ensuring an uncomplicated travel experience. Whether you're considering a daily commute or planning a leisurely journey, Bare Lane is a gateway to numerous destinations.

Station Facilities and Amenities

Bare Lane may initially seem modest with no ticket office or staffed help, yet it is equipped with essential amenities that cater to key travel needs. Travelers can obtain their tickets effortlessly from the available ticket machines, which also support online ticket collection and are designed to be accessible for all users. In addition, step-free access is provided to ensure ease of movement throughout the station, making it manageable for individuals with mobility issues.

While the station itself lacks modern conveniences like Wi-Fi, an ATM, or dining facilities, it still offers some basic comforts like seating areas and shelters for cycle storage. Safety measures have not been overlooked, as CCTV surveillance covers the premises, providing assurance to passengers.

Onward Travel Options

For those concerned about getting to their final destination from Bare Lane, there's reassurance in its transport connectivity. Local bus services operate efficiently, with routes heading to Lancaster and Morecambe from nearby bus stops. If you prefer a more private journey, taxi services are available for direct access to desired locales. Comprehensive travel information can be planned in advance, thanks to printable journey guides.

For those intrigued by further transport options, you can explore these services online, including a partnership for taxi bookings with Cab4You.

Everything you need to know about Portway Park & Ride Station

Discovering Portway Park & Ride Train Station

Located in the vibrant city of Bristol, the Portway Park & Ride train station serves as a gateway for both locals and tourists looking to explore the surrounding areas. Despite its modest size and amenities, it is a strategic hub for commuters and travelers seeking efficient rail connections. Whether you're heading into Bristol or exploring further afield, Portway Park & Ride offers a surprisingly comprehensive range of services for a station of its scope.

Facilities and Amenities: What to Expect at Portway Park & Ride

The station might not have a traditional ticket office, but it compensates with ticket machines that are both accessible and user-friendly. These allow passengers to collect tickets purchased online with ease, ensuring a smooth and stress-free start to your journey. While smartcards aren't issued here, validators are in place to accommodate commuters using this system.

For those in need of assistance or information, there are help points available. While no staff assistance is present, the station ensures that important travel information is readily available through screens and announcements. Although there are no formal waiting rooms, shelters on each platform provide a comfortable spot to sit as you wait for your train.

Accessibility is a hallmark of Portway Park & Ride, featuring step-free access throughout the station. This level A station offers ramps for train access, ensuring that every traveler can move freely around the premises. The station's commitment to safety is unwavering, with CCTV coverage enhancing the feeling of security for all passengers.

Transport Links and Onward Journeys

Traveling from Portway Park & Ride opens up a world of possibilities. Whether it's a short jaunt to nearby Bristol Temple Meads or a more extended excursion to destinations like London Paddington, the station is well-connected to an array of fascinating locations. Lines from Portway Park & Ride sweep through charming spots like Severn Beach and Clifton Down, offering picturesque views and cultural experiences. The station also serves as a convenient starting point for journeys to Bath Spa and beyond, catering to both leisure and business travelers alike.

The Practical Side: Transport and Parking

One of the unique aspects of the Portway Park & Ride station is the availability of a rail replacement bus service, with bus stops conveniently located on Portway. Although there is no parking directly at the station itself, facilities are managed by the Bristol City Council around the area, proving practical for day-trippers and regular commuters who might opt to park off-site.

As for comforts like refreshments or shopping, travelers will have to plan accordingly as these services are not available on site. However, the station provides essential amenities such as free Wi-Fi, which is easy to connect to and ensures travelers can stay updated while on the move.
